Thursday Morning Roundtable

Orange Arrpw Thursday Morning Roundtable Membership


Much of the value of TMR stems from the mix of participants and viewpoints. One of TMR’s objectives is to assemble a cross-section of citizens from business, government, and various types of nonprofit organizations. Regular attendance is expected and is considered critical to achieving the program’s objectives. It is important to not limit attendance to particular topics or speakers, as the greatest benefit often comes from presentations on topics that may not be familiar or of perceived personal interest.

A prospective member is considered on these criteria:

  • Brings diversity of viewpoint to the Roundtable
  • Exhibits interest in a broad range of social and public issues
  • Has a reputation as a “doer” and will use information gained through TMR in the community
  • Is a contributor to community endeavors
  • Makes a commitment to regular attendance

To apply, attach a letter describing why you are interested in joining TMR, an up-to-date resume, and a letter of reference. Applications are reviewed quarterly.
